Google发布的Android Studio最新版是 1.3 版,上周的I/O大会中三位Google工程师对Android Studio作了将近1小时的演讲;

  之前一直习惯用Eclipse luna,后来通过业余自学发现Android Studio可以提高不少开发效率,省去很多麻烦,将来必然是Android开发的首选工具,而且Google一直在力推Android Studio,开发Android App迟早要用到她,所以还是早点接触并熟悉这款开发工具比较好;

  这里是新版Android Studio的下载地址:http://pan.baidu.com/s/1i3ktJCD

  Android Studio 官方给出的硬件需求如下:

内存:2G,推荐4G(最好6G及以上,只有2G会非常卡)

硬盘空间:400M (400M其实不够,硬盘越大越好,有条件可以考虑SSD固态硬盘)

至少还要1G空间用来安装Android SDK,运行模拟器,以及缓存数据

屏幕分辨率:1280 x 800 及以上

运行环境:Java Development Toolkit 7 (JDK 1.7)

测试系统:Ubuntu 14.04

*Ubuntu系统运行Android Studio比Windows更流畅;

下载完成后解压进入bin目录,找到studio64.exe双击运行会看到如下启动界面;

等启动界面加载完毕出现如下安装向导界面,直接Next

  然后选择Android Studio的安装类型,如果您之前已经下载过Android SDK,这里就选择custom在下一步指定SDK的路径,如果没下载SDK就选择Standard标准安装,它默认会把Android SDK下载到C盘去,所以选Standard你的C盘要够大。

  由于我之前用Eclipse已经安装过SDK,所以我这里选择Custom;

  这里选择用户界面的主题,我选择的是比较护眼的Darcula主题,这个主题长时间观看不伤眼,代码写出来也会比较赏心悦目,据说是眼科专家配的色,柔和的豆沙绿,建议大家都选Darcula主题~

接下来指定Android SDK的路径:

其他选项默认即可;

  点击Next 会弹出核实设置界面,这里是提示你一会儿将要自动下载哪些文件,由于我之前安装过SDK,所以这里要下载的文件相对较小,只有几百兆,而完整的SDK如果加上Document会有近 10G 的体积;

  直接点击Finish开始下载;

  这里会从Google服务器自动下载所需的文件,在国内访问Google需要FQ,最初我试过用goAgent,没有反应,goAgent只能对浏览器起作用,如果是软件本身更新需要FQ的话,只有通过设置VPN才可以;

  之前用过各种免费的FQ方法,虽然能翻但速度和稳定性不行,消耗了很多时间解决FQ问题,为了把时间用在高效开发和学习最新技术,就购买了一个每月20元的VPN,毕竟经常查资料,节约时间成本很重要:

  我用过天涯VPN、贝壳VPN,虽然速度尚可,但经常突然掉线,不稳定,经过一番寻觅,觅到一款三五VPN,经过试用发现速度快、很稳定,连续用好几个小时没掉过线,但是,6月份的时候还提供免费试用1小时的账号,现在却没有免费试用了,体验号还要支付1元。。。

  后来发现了另一个更好的VPN——Green VPN 速度也很不错、用起来也很稳定,特别是现在依然有免费试用,官网地址:https://www.igreenvpn.net,我的推广链接:http://gjsq.me/9230538  欢迎点击注册,注册后的账号可以直接配置VPN试用。

  比其他VPN快一点、而且稳定,无需要下载客户端和脚本,只需在“网路和共享中心”手动设置VPN,填入VPN服务器地址和试用账号的用户名、密码即可连接,相对于需要下载客户端的VPN来说感觉比较安全,官网有具体教程很方便。

  Android Studio自动更新下载完成后就会进入Android Studio欢迎界面,这里可以选择创建一个Android Studio Project体验一下:

  新建一个Android Studio Project,

  选择工程的类型:

  这里选择一个空白界面:

  下一步默认即可,直接Finish:

  这里会先弹出小提示对话框,内容是一些操作技巧,同时Android Studio也在生成工程信息,可以一边看看操作提示,一边等待:

  工程结构显示出来后,点击左侧Project工程标签,展开app – res – layout,双击activity_main.xml

  初次建立新工程,Android Studio需要一定的时间来初始化工程,还会在C盘写入大约几百M的数据,所以请确保C盘剩余空间至少1G以上,否则会影响其他软件如浏览器的使用;

  这就是工程完全打开的样子:

  中间会显示一个虚拟设备,设备界面的layout区域 显示 hello_world;

  如果要更改文字,打开res – values – strings.xml 文件中的如下代码:

  修改<String name = ”hello_world”>Hello world </string> 中的 Hello world 即可。

  今天先分享到此地,下一篇日志再分享一些实用的技巧以及配置方法。

Android Studio 1.3新版体验的更多相关文章

  1. eclipse项目迁移到android studio(图文最新版)

    前言 最近Android studio(下文简称AS)官方发布了正式版,目前火得不行.个人认为主要是因为android是google自家的产品,AS也是他自己搞的IDE,以后的趋势android开发肯 ...

  2. 【Android Studio使用教程3】Android Studio的一些设置 体验更好了

    Android Studio 简单设置 界面设置 默认的 Android Studio 为灰色界面,可以选择使用炫酷的黑色界面. Settings --> Appearance --> T ...

  3. 从Eclipse迁移到Android Studio碰到的问题记录

    背景: 1. 一直在做.NET的开发,工作之余,学习了一下Android开发,写了一些Demo,当时用的Eclipse开发工具:这两天,刚好项目不是很忙,就打算把之前写的Demo,迁移到Android ...

  4. Mac搭建cocos2dx+Android studio开发环境以及AnySDK的集成

    配置环境: mac osx 10.12.6 cocos2dx 3.14 Android studio 2.3 目标: 在mac上配置cocos Android开发环境,接入AnySDK 配置: 1.安 ...

  5. 0.[WP Developer体验Andriod开发]之从零安装配置Android Studio并编写第一个Android App

    0. 所需的安装文件 笔者做了几年WP,近来对Android有点兴趣,尝试一下Android开发,废话不多说,直接进入主题,先安装开发环境,笔者的系统环境为windows8.1&x64. 安装 ...

  6. 【android Studio】零git知识、零脚本命令,即刻体验git版本管理魅力!

    git的优点就不去多说了.阻碍咱新手体验它的唯一问题就是门槛太高,脚本看着像天书, 本文主要阐述的,就是如何在android studio上,也能像tfs那样,非常简单的操作,就能使用git进行版本管 ...

  7. 用Xamarin + VS 编写Android程序体验及其与Android Studio的比较

    昨天看了微软2016Build大会,Xamarin免费了.恩,5亿美刀的家伙,哈哈,我也要体验一下..... 1. 首先在Xamarin官网下载安向导:https://www.xamarin.com/ ...

  8. Android Studio体验(二)--创建项目和Genymotion试用

    上周日已经体验了一把Android Studio顺便没事点了点其他功能,不过还是从自己创建项目开始说吧,首先我们要熟悉Android Studio中的Project 和 Module 两个概念.And ...

  9. 使用Android Studio开发调用.NET Webservice 之初体验

    本人是.NET出身 但苦于领导要让研究Android 外壳然后准备套html5  ,当试验兵真坑啊 但也没办法 咱还得研究啊,索性 不辜负领导的期望(也研究好两三天了)总算弄明白了 app本地存储 和 ...

随机推荐

  1. eclipse添加第三方源码

  2. Hadoop: The Definitive Guide (3rd Edition)

    chapter 1 解决计算能力不足的问题,不是去制造更大的计算机,而是用更多的计算机来解决问题. 我们生活在一个数据的时代.“大数据”的到来不仅仅是影响到那些科研和金融机构,对小型企业以及我们个人都 ...

  3. oc-16-set,get方法

    S.h #import <Foundation/Foundation.h> /** 解决方案: 1.不用@public修饰 2.我们对象有访问和设置成员变量的两种操作 1>设置值 p ...

  4. jquery冲突

    今天修改一个项目发现,前辈们自己写的一些方法和jquery冲突了,也就是$的冲突,以至于自己用jquery编写的新功能无法正常使用,细究后发现解决办法如下:使用 noConflict() 方法为 jQ ...

  5. Domain Driven Design and Development In Practice--转载

    原文地址:http://www.infoq.com/articles/ddd-in-practice Background Domain Driven Design (DDD) is about ma ...

  6. [Java] 遍历HashMap和HashMap转换成List的两种方式

    遍历HashMap和HashMap转换成List   /** * convert the map to the list(1) */ public static void main(String[] ...

  7. 【阿里云产品公测】rds测试感受

    阿里云用户:cncbase 公司于10.1决定改变原来的服务器自建数据库,使用rds.于近日开通rds,进行了一些测试. 信息量:500字节左右每条信息,约200万条信息/小时的吞吐量.     信息 ...

  8. (Android学习系列)二,窗口(Activity)的生命周期

    在Activity从创建到销毁的过程中需要在不同的阶段调用7个生命周期的方法这7个生命周期方法定义如下: protected void onCreate(Bundle savedInstanceSta ...

  9. 【网络编程】之十二、wsaeventselect+线程池 服务器实现

    #include<WinSock2.h> #include<iostream> using namespace std; #pragma comment(lib, " ...

  10. MFC简易画图

    开发一个MFC绘图程序,基于"文档-视图"结构,在客户区能够完成: ①画直线 ②画矩形 ③画圆(椭圆) ④画任意折线(右键结束) ⑤画任意多边形(右键结束,并形成闭环) 注:图形中 ...